Uses of Class
org.apache.wicket.authorization.Action
Packages that use Action
Package
Description
The core Wicket package.
Contains classes that allow the user to specify authorization constraints
via IAuthorizationStrategy.
-
Uses of Action in org.apache.wicket
Fields in org.apache.wicket declared as ActionModifier and TypeFieldDescriptionstatic final Action
Component.ENABLE
Action used with IAuthorizationStrategy to determine whether a component is allowed to be enabled.static final Action
Component.RENDER
Action used with IAuthorizationStrategy to determine whether a component and its children are allowed to be rendered.Methods in org.apache.wicket with parameters of type ActionModifier and TypeMethodDescriptionfinal boolean
Component.isActionAuthorized
(Action action) Authorizes an action for a component. -
Uses of Action in org.apache.wicket.authorization
Methods in org.apache.wicket.authorization that return ActionMethods in org.apache.wicket.authorization with parameters of type ActionModifier and TypeMethodDescriptionboolean
IAuthorizationStrategy.AllowAllAuthorizationStrategy.isActionAuthorized
(Component c, Action action) boolean
IAuthorizationStrategy.isActionAuthorized
(Component component, Action action) Gets whether the given action is permitted.Constructors in org.apache.wicket.authorization with parameters of type ActionModifierConstructorDescriptionUnauthorizedActionException
(Component component, Action action) Construct. -
Uses of Action in org.apache.wicket.authorization.strategies
Methods in org.apache.wicket.authorization.strategies with parameters of type ActionModifier and TypeMethodDescriptionfinal boolean
CompoundAuthorizationStrategy.isActionAuthorized
(Component component, Action action) -
Uses of Action in org.apache.wicket.authorization.strategies.action
Methods in org.apache.wicket.authorization.strategies.action that return ActionModifier and TypeMethodDescriptionIActionAuthorizer.getAction()
Gets the action that this authorizer authorizes.Methods in org.apache.wicket.authorization.strategies.action with parameters of type ActionModifier and TypeMethodDescriptionboolean
ActionAuthorizationStrategy.isActionAuthorized
(Component component, Action action) -
Uses of Action in org.apache.wicket.authroles.authorization.strategies.role.annotations
Methods in org.apache.wicket.authroles.authorization.strategies.role.annotations with parameters of type ActionModifier and TypeMethodDescriptionprotected boolean
AnnotationsRoleAuthorizationStrategy.isActionAuthorized
(Class<?> componentClass, Action action) boolean
AnnotationsRoleAuthorizationStrategy.isActionAuthorized
(Component component, Action action) -
Uses of Action in org.apache.wicket.authroles.authorization.strategies.role.metadata
Methods in org.apache.wicket.authroles.authorization.strategies.role.metadata with parameters of type ActionModifier and TypeMethodDescriptionfinal void
Gives permission for the given roles to perform the given actionstatic void
Authorizes the given role to perform the given action on the given component.final void
ActionPermissions.authorizeAll
(Action action) Remove all authorization for the given action.static void
MetaDataRoleAuthorizationStrategy.authorizeAll
(Component component, Action action) Grants permission to all roles to perform the given action on the given component.boolean
MetaDataRoleAuthorizationStrategy.isActionAuthorized
(Component component, Action action) Uses component level meta data to match roles for component action execution.final Roles
Gets the roles that have a binding for the given action.final void
ActionPermissions.unauthorize
(Action action, Roles rolesToRemove) Remove the given authorized role from an action.static void
MetaDataRoleAuthorizationStrategy.unauthorize
(Component component, Action action, String roles) Removes permission for the given role to perform the given action on the given component.static void
MetaDataRoleAuthorizationStrategy.unauthorizeAll
(Component component, Action action) Grants authorization to perform the given action to just the role NO_ROLE, effectively denying all other roles.